Manuel I Comnenus, 1143-1180. Aspron Trachy (Electrum, 32 mm, 3.90 g, 6 h), Constantinopolis, circa 1160-1164. IC - XC Christ, nimbate, standing facing on dais, holding book of Gospels in his left hand; in field to left and right, star. Rev. MANOVHΛ - O / ΘE/OΔ/Ⲱ/[PO/C] Manuel, bearded, on the left, holding hilt of sword with his right hand, and St. Theodore, bearded and nimbate, on the right, holding hilt of sword with his left, standing facing, holding between them patriarchal cross set on globus; in field between emperor and cross, pellet. DOC 4d. SB 1959. Struck from somewhat worn dies, otherwise, good very fine.

From the collection of Judge Hans-Joachim Specht (1935-2024), ex Heidelberger Münzhandlung Grün 81, 10 May 2021, 2607, Heidelberger Münzhandlung Grün 78, 18 June 2020, 353 and Heidelberger Münzhandlung Grün 65, 12 May 2015, 184.
